Abstract

Using a systems approach, this article presents a brief description of the Colombian energy system and shows how a sustainable energy system could be obtained. Particular emphasis has been given to identifying all the stakeholders and the relations between them. This study used an international protocol proposed by the Initiative in Science and Technology for Sustainability (ISTS), which consists of a series of questions that guide the investigation in order to identify and to propose solutions of the problem related to the energy system.

Then, a control model is considered in order to control the decisions of the policy makers and the decision makers in the energy sector. Using software that allows the inclusion of all the actors involved in the development of the power policy, this model redefines the relations between the actors.

This new system is a useful tool, cradled in the MARKAL family of models. The control system proposed will help to introduce more credibility in the resultant policies and in the model itself and the system outputs would be more sustainable ecologically and provide robust long term solutions.

After examining the Columbian Energy Policy Making System using the ISTS protocol we can identify some problems that should be solved in order to achieve a Sustainable Energy System.
